oracle编程艺术 深入理解数据库体系结构
时间: 2023-06-23 16:02:11 浏览: 266
### 回答1:
《Oracle编程艺术:深入理解数据库体系结构》这本书介绍了Oracle数据库的架构和内部运行机制,帮助读者更好地理解如何设计和优化Oracle数据库系统。
在书中,作者通过详细介绍Oracle数据库的组成部分,如实例、数据库文件、表空间、段等,以及它们之间的关系,使读者能够对整个数据库系统的结构有一个清晰的认识。此外,书中还介绍了Oracle数据库的内存管理、数据缓存、并行处理、故障处理等方面的知识和技术,帮助读者更好地理解数据库系统的运作机制,从而能够编写出高效、稳定的Oracle应用程序。
这本书还讲述了一些关于Oracle编程的“艺术”,如如何优化SQL查询、如何设计合适的数据模型、如何使用索引等。这些技巧可以帮助开发者更好地利用Oracle数据库的特性和功能,编写出更高效、更可靠的应用程序。
总的来说,《Oracle编程艺术:深入理解数据库体系结构》是一本非常详细、系统的Oracle数据库入门和进阶书籍,适合那些想要深入了解Oracle数据库系统的开发者、管理员和DBA。它不仅提供了数据库的理论知识,还包含很多实际案例和经验总结,可帮助读者解决实际问题。
### 回答2:
Oracle编程艺术 深入理解数据库体系结构一书是一本涉及到Oracle数据库的高级编程和体系结构的专业书籍。通过深入剖析Oracle数据库技术细节,这本书让读者明白了在架构端如何优化数据库和应用程序性能。
这本书不仅教读者如何编写优化的SQL语句和存储过程,还介绍了Oracle数据库架构的方方面面,例如内存、IO、并发性以及可扩展性。阅读该书可以帮助读者了解数据库架构的各个细节,以便更好地管理数据库和提高业务性能。
此书的目标读者是拥有Oracle数据库方面的基本知识的开发人员和数据库管理员。读者将从本书中获得大量的高质量信息和最佳实践,以及各种内存、IO、并发性和可扩展性的调优技巧。
总之,Oracle编程艺术 深入理解数据库体系结构是一本深度剖析Oracle数据库核心技术的高级编程技巧书籍。如果你希望更全面地了解Oracle数据库和其应用领域,这本书会是你的极佳选择。
### 回答3:
Oracle编程艺术深入理解数据库体系结构是一本介绍Oracle数据库体系结构的重要书籍。Oracle数据库作为一个大型数据管理系统,其体系结构相当复杂,这本书为数据库开发者提供了对Oracle数据库体系结构的深入理解的详细介绍。本书从Oracle数据库存储结构、内存结构、进程管理、SQL优化、性能监视和故障排除等方面入手。
首先,本书介绍了用于存储Oracle数据库数据的不同结构,如表空间、数据文件、段、区、块等。这有助于数据库开发者了解这些结构如何相互关联,并最大化利用存储资源。
其次,本书深入讨论了Oracle数据库中的内存结构,如SGA(共享全局区)和PGA(进程全局区)。它概述了不同的内存组件的作用和大小,以及如何配置这些组件以最大限度地提高性能。
此外,本书还涵盖了Oracle进程管理的信息,如服务器进程、后台进程和用户进程。它介绍了这些进程如何协同工作来支持数据库的访问和管理,并讨论了优化进程配置的方法。
最后,本书讨论了SQL优化和性能监视,以及故障排除技术。它介绍了使用不同工具和技术来诊断和纠正潜在问题的方法,帮助数据库开发者最大化制定Oracle数据库的潜力。
总的来说,Oracle编程艺术深入理解数据库体系结构是一本对于Oracle数据库概念的详细介绍,并为数据库开发者指导如何最大限度地利用Oracle数据库的高级功能。这些功能将有助于提高性能并减少故障率,从而为数据库开发者的成功提供了重要的基础。
阅读全文